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

Central Falls is a compact, densely populated city that offers a unique urban environment for visitors. The high school is situated on Summer Street, which functions as a central artery for local traffic in this historic mill town. Visitors typically arrive via the major regional highways, navigating through local streets to reach the campus facilities. The nearest major airport is T.F. Green International Airport (PVD), located approximately 15 miles to the south, which usually requires a 25-minute drive depending on traffic flow. Parking is largely restricted to surface lots and designated street spots adjacent to the school grounds.

Navigating the area is best done by car, as public transit options are limited compared to larger metropolitan hubs. Rideshare services are available, though wait times can fluctuate during peak school hours or event conclusions. We recommend arriving at least 45 minutes before your scheduled start time to secure a spot and navigate the surrounding one-way streets. During major tournaments, local parking can fill quickly, so consider carpooling whenever possible. Smart visitors often scout the surrounding blocks early to locate overflow parking zones before the facility becomes fully congested.

Section 02

Where to Stay

While Central Falls itself has limited hotel inventory, visitors typically find a wide range of accommodations in the adjacent city of Pawtucket or just across the line in North Providence. These nearby clusters provide a mix of standard brand-name hotels that are highly convenient for teams and traveling families. Staying in the neighboring areas allows for a short 10-minute commute to the high school while providing easier access to regional dining and shopping centers. Most groups choose these locations for their balance of proximity and proximity to highway on-ramps.

Demand for local lodging spikes significantly during high school playoff seasons and large-scale regional tournaments hosted in the area. We strongly advise booking your rooms at least three weeks in advance to ensure availability and competitive rates for your group. If you are traveling with a large team, confirm that your chosen hotel offers ample parking for buses or multiple support vehicles. Utilizing online booking platforms allows you to compare proximity and amenities effectively before finalizing your travel plans for the weekend.

5–15 Minutes Away

Slater Mill Historic Site

1.5 mi

Located a short drive away, this historic site offers a fascinating look into the industrial roots of the region. It is a great educational stop for families who want to learn about the history of the Blackstone River Valley. The grounds are expansive and provide a nice backdrop for photos or a casual afternoon stroll. It is one of the most prominent cultural landmarks in the nearby Pawtucket area and well worth the visit.

Section 07

Local Tips

Street parking caution: Always check for residential permit signs on side streets to avoid parking tickets during your game day.

Peak traffic hours: Avoid driving on Summer Street during local school arrival and dismissal times to save significant travel time.

Cash is king: Keep small denominations of cash available for quick purchases at local stands or small neighborhood food vendors.

Weekend event flow: Tournament schedules often run behind, so build in extra time for your team's post-game travel plans.

Neighborhood respect: Please keep noise levels down when arriving early in the morning near the residential areas surrounding campus.

Seasonal note: Central Falls experiences distinct seasonal shifts, with vibrant falls and cold winters. Spring and early summer are the busiest times for local athletic events, as the weather encourages outdoor play and large tournaments. Travel is generally straightforward, though you should anticipate increased traffic during peak spring weekends. Autumn brings cooler temperatures and a beautiful backdrop for outdoor sports, while winter shifts most activities indoors, requiring visitors to prepare for snowy conditions and indoor facility logistics.
